Out of Doors—California and Oregon by J. A. Graves is a richly descriptive exploration of the natural landscapes and outdoor experiences found in the western United States. Released during the 19th century, the book captures the awe-inspiring beauty of California's rugged coasts, majestic mountains, and diverse ecosystems, alongside Oregon's lush forests and serene rivers. Graves masterfully combines vivid imagery with personal anecdotes, inviting readers to experience the thrill of adventure in these untrammeled lands. His writing reflects a deep appreciation for nature, as he details encounters with the local flora and fauna, as well as the spirit of the outdoors that inspires both reflection and exhilaration.
